Kayak around Louvre Abu Dhabi
Seahawk, the company taking kayakers around Louvre Abu Dhabi, has launched a full moon version of the tours so you can see what the iconic museum looks like lit up at night from the water. If you’ve never seen Louvre Abu Dhabi lit up at night then you’re missing out, and getting to check it out while kayaking in the cooler weather sounds perfect to us. Spaces are limited and booking is essential so if you want to get involved it’s best to plan ahead. One piece of advice from us… Try not drop your phone in the ocean while snapping pictures for Instagram.
Dhs126. Dates vary. Louvre Abu Dhabi, Saadiyat Island, www.sea-hawk.ae.

Learn a new language
Ever wanted to learn a new language? Taking an informal approach to language, Abu Dhabi Speaks is a weekly meet-up group and language exchange where you can learn the basics of a new language. Group members from all over the world teach others phrases and words that could be used in real-life situations. The group is open to new members if you want to take part and pick up some useful phrases in another language. All you have to do in return is share something yourself and help someone else come to terms with your native tongue.

Sing your heart out at karaoke
If you love to sing an nothing sounds better to you than getting on stage belting out a number then you’ve probably tried karaoke before. Plus there are several options to choose from. At Harvesters in Holiday Inn Abu Dhabi there’s a karaoke night from 8pm every week. If you’re looking for a rowdy crowd to share your songs with then the post brunch karaoke at Porters English Pub in Grand Millennium Al Wahda takes place every Friday from 5pm-9pm. Want some free drinks before getting on stage? Head to Victor’s Bar and Restaurant’s ladies’ karaoke night every Wednesday from 7pm-midnight where ladies can enjoy five free drinks and grab the microphone to share a song. The choice is yours.

Stand-up comedy
Abu Dhabi comedy crew Yalla Laughs hold regular shows in the city to bring the best established and amateur comics to the stage to perform. The shows are always free and give you a good chance to see what funny people in the city have to say about modern life and living in the UAE. Watch a film
There are loads of cinemas in this city and there’s even a brand new IMAX screen in Abu Dhabi. If you fancy seeing a film that’s a little bit different then check out Cinema Space or Cinema Akil. Showing films at Warehouse421, Cinema Akil show a range of films and documentaries on a range of topics at the creative hub. Screening a selection of restored classics, mystery screenings and modern film, Cinema Space has weekly screenings at Manarat Al Saadiyat.

Watch live poetry performances
Spoken word and poetry is incredibly popular in the Middle East and the tradition has been practised in the UAE for centuries. Keeping the tradition alive and helping to inspire a new generation to take an interest in verbal performances, Rooftop Rhythms has been holding regular shows in Abu Dhabi since 2012. The collective of performers from all corners of the world will assemble once again on September 27 for the season opening open mic night. Kicking off the eights season, the collective will showcase emerging and establish spoken word performers from their usual venue The Marketplace at NYUAD. Never been to a show before? Tickets to the event are free but registration is required due to high demand.
